pesky1972 5,803 Posted December 24, 2025 Report Share Posted December 24, 2025 Some good points there. My view is that sport always will evolve and change. More often the drivers of change will be greed, but some visionaries have elevated sport to different levels and brought good things. Barry Hearn taking darts from relatively small dark halls to indoor arenas, and from the ‘best of order please’ silence on the throw, broken only by the coughs from the audience choking on cigarette smoke, to the raucous technicolour atmosphere that puts many a top flight football crowd to shame. Arab money though is different in my opinion. They have sh!t tons of it and virtually everyone and everything seems to have a price. As been said they have no regard for heritage and tradition. Take golf and the LIV (Saudi backed tour) making offers too good to refuse to some of the games biggest stars to leave the main PGA tour, starting a civil war and lots of bad blood within the game. That’s where I have the utmost respect for McIlroy who put tradition and the prestige of winning his sports blue ribbon events over a reported offer of $850m+ just for turning up on the LIV tour…, especially when a few other big names turned coat and took the money after initially slating the Saudis.
